摘要
The trimeric, cyclic dimethyltin-containing tungstophophate [{(Sn(CH3)(2))(Sn(CH3)(2)O)(A-PW9O34)}(3)](21) (1) has been synthesized in aqueous acidic medium and characterized by IR, elemental analysis, electrochemistry, and FT-ICR MS. Single-crystal X-ray analysis was carried out on Cs12Na9[{(Sn(CH3)(2))(Sn(CH3)(2)O)(A-PW9O34)}(3)]center dot 20H(2)O (1a), which crystallizes in the trigonal system, space group R3, with a = b = 29.7445(7) angstrom, c = 15.5915(7) angstrom and Z = 3. Polyanion 1 is composed of three trilacunary (A-PW9O34) Keggin fragments that are linked on one side via three isolated dimethyltin groups and on the other side by a (Sn-3(CH3)(6)O-3) unit and three cesium ions, resulting in a cyclic assembly with C (3v) symmetry. The discrete molecular, hybrid organic-inorganic 1 was synthesized by reaction of (CH3)(2)SnCl2 with Na-9[A-PW9O34] in 0.5 M sodium acetate buffer (pH 4.8). Comparison of several characteristics of the cyclic voltammograms of 1 and (A-PW9O34)(9), including the potential location of their reduction peaks, the difference in their current intensities and their qualitative relative electron transfer speeds, supports the conclusion that the solid-state structure of 1 is retained in solution. The presence of (PW9O34)-based species in solutions of 1 was also confirmed by FT-ICR mass spectrometry.
